Germination typically requires a combination of moisture, warmth, and oxygen. When seeds absorb water, they swell and activate enzymes that begin the growth process. Additionally, suitable temperatures help stimulate metabolic activities, while oxygen is essential for respiration. Certain solutions, such as those with specific nutrients or plant growth regulators, can enhance the germination process by providing necessary elements for seedling development.
Using a sucrose solution in germinating pollen grains provides a readily available energy source for the pollen grains as they begin to germinate. This helps to support metabolic processes and allows the pollen grains to grow a pollen tube, which is necessary for fertilization to occur.

To effectively get rid of mold on germinating seeds, you can try using a diluted hydrogen peroxide solution to gently clean the affected seeds. Ensure the seeds are not overly wet and provide good air circulation to prevent mold growth.
You can determine if a seed is germinating by observing if it has started to sprout a root or shoot, and if it shows signs of growth such as swelling or splitting.
